Web3 aug. 2024 · In this example, the fictional company uses the 35% fringe rate, and a 60% F&A rate. They charge a dollar to their accounting system for labor and it gets burdened 35 cents for fringe benefits. Then that subtotal gets burdened by a 60% F&A rate, for a subtotal of $2.16.
